1969 Alfa Romeo Coupe vs. 1969 Zastava 1500
To start off, both 1969 Alfa Romeo Coupe and 1969 Zastava 1500 were released in the same year (1969).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 1,995 cc (8 cylinders), 1969 Alfa Romeo Coupe is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1969 Alfa Romeo Coupe (230 HP) has 177 more horse power than 1969 Zastava 1500. (53 HP). In normal driving conditions, 1969 Alfa Romeo Coupe should accelerate faster than 1969 Zastava 1500.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1969 Zastava 1500 weights approximately 260 kg more than 1969 Alfa Romeo Coupe.
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1969 Alfa Romeo Coupe (190 Nm @ 7000 RPM) has 97 more torque (in Nm) than 1969 Zastava 1500. (93 Nm @ 3200 RPM). This means 1969 Alfa Romeo Coupe will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1969 Zastava 1500.
Compare all specifications:
1969 Alfa Romeo Coupe | 1969 Zastava 1500 | |
Make | Alfa Romeo | Zastava |
Model | Coupe | 1500 |
Year Released | 1969 | 1969 |
Engine Size | 1995 cc | 1294 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Horse Power | 230 HP | 53 HP |
Torque | 190 Nm | 93 Nm |
Torque RPM | 7000 RPM | 3200 RPM |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Vehicle Weight | 720 kg | 980 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4070 mm | 4040 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1810 mm | 1550 mm |
Vehicle Height | 990 mm | 1450 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2360 mm | 2430 mm |
